What Should You Look for in FAQ Software?

A helpful FAQ page starts with the right helpdesk software behind it, one that makes answers easy to find and even easier to manage. For that, here are the qualities you need to look for: 

  • Smart search: Understands typos, phrases, and intent. That way, even if the user doesn’t know exactly how to phrase a query, they still get relevant answers
  • AI-powered suggestions: Generates AI suggestions for popular topics and answers, and surfaces the right information based on user behavior. That way, there will be fewer gaps in your support content
  • Easy content management: Offers drag-and-drop editors, bulk updates, and version control. Such FAQ generators let you keep your FAQs fresh without hunting through a CMS or calling a developer every time something changes
  • Seamless integrations: Plays well with your existing tools, like live chat, CRMs, help desks, and websites, so your content shows up wherever your customers are looking for it
  • Mobile and SEO-friendly: Creates mobile-responsive FAQ pages and helps your site rank better by answering common queries that people ask search engines. A well-optimized FAQ page can even drive organic traffic
  • Analytics and feedback tools: Shows what’s working and what’s not. Look for tools that reveal which questions get the most views, which ones lead to support tickets anyway, and where customers are dropping off
  • Customization and branding: Lets you match your FAQ layout to your brand’s style, fonts, colors, logos, and tone of voice. This improves brand recognition
  • User permissions and workflows: Allows you to set up access permissions so that only verified and authorized individuals can make updates
  • Multilingual support: Supports multiple languages and makes it easy to translate and manage different versions. This lets you cater to a global audience and establish an inclusive brand identity

2. Zendesk (Best for automated knowledge base updating)

Zendesk stands out with its AI-powered features, such as content cues, which use machine learning to identify knowledge base gaps, suggest new articles, and flag outdated content for review.

This ticketing software also offers content blocks so you can create reusable pieces of information like text, images, and videos, and insert them into multiple articles and FAQ pages. When a content block is updated, all content pieces with that block are automatically updated, ensuring consistency across your help center. 

Additionally, Zendesk’s knowledge management platform supports multilingual content across 40+ languages, customizable themes to match your brand, and integration with various customer service channels, including chatbots and live chat.

7. HelpJuice (Best for creating and embedding textual and video FAQ content)

Besides FAQ analytics and knowledge management, Helpjuice offers a versatile help article editor. It supports both WYSIWYG and Markdown formats, media embedding, and drag-and-drop uploads. That way, both technical and non-technical team members can efficiently contribute to the knowledge base.

The FAQ platform offers AI-powered translation in 300+ languages, keyword suggestions, related-article linking, and a chatbot/helpbar for instant answers. 

Other features include role-based access, single sign-on (SSO), GDPR compliance, and over 100 pre-built integrations like Slack, Zendesk, Salesforce, Zapier, etc.
